3 Hoyas offseason directives: Find a big man

Georgetown Hoyas team logo   Mar. 21, 2012 2:29 p.m. - by Elliott Smith
 
No. 1 -- Figure out the post. The departure of C Henry Sims leaves a gaping hole in the middle for the Hoyas. Freshman C Tyler Adams was sidelined for most of the season due to a heart ailment, and his future status is uncertain. The Hoyas are on the short list for No. 1 recruit Nerlens Noel, and snagging the 6-10 C would help shore up the position. No. 2 -- Pick a PG. The PG position was in flux for a large portion of the season. While G Markel Starks was the starter, G Jason Clark often brought the ball up the floor. The smaller, quicker Starks will battle the bigger, more physical G Jabril Trawick for the position, which could have more prominence than normal for the Hoyas if they don't have a good post passer. No. 3 -- Find a leader. The Hoyas' freshman standouts were exceptionally grounded and well prepared this season, but losing the steadying voices of Clark and Sims will leave a leadership hole. With more freshman coming in, it will be key for one of the young players, like F Otto Porter, to step up and make sure everyone continues to mature and develop.
